The desktop composer's `onKeyUp` handler unconditionally re-ran `refreshTrigger` on every keyup, including the Arrow/Enter/Tab/Escape keys the open-trigger `onKeyDown` branch had already fully handled. Because `refreshTrigger` re-detects the trigger and resets the active index to 0, this produced two bugs in the `/` (and `@`) completion popover: - ArrowDown/ArrowUp moved the highlight on keydown, then keyup snapped it straight back to the top — so the user could never cycle past the first couple of items. - Escape closed the menu on keydown, then keyup re-detected the still-present `/` and immediately reopened it — so Esc appeared to do nothing. Fix: skip the keyup-driven refresh for the navigation/control keys while a trigger menu is open (they never edit text, so refreshing is pointless), and only reset the highlight in `refreshTrigger` when the detected trigger query actually changed. Applied to both the main composer (chat/composer/index.tsx) and the message-edit composer (assistant-ui/thread.tsx), which shared the same bug. New `shouldSkipTriggerRefreshOnKeyUp` helper is unit-tested. |
